Propagation velocity in long helical coils.



Hi all,

I believe I have solved the propagation equation  numerically.
The surprising result is the velocity as a function of wavelength repeats
with a similar form to a 1/2 wave resonance. In fact beating between the
coupling function and wavelength.
This produces several possible modes of propagation at least in very long
coils.
The effect should readily be detectable in a coil 15 diameters long and
in the progression of harmonics in a smaller coil i.e. the frequencies will
be  both higher and lower than a 1/4 wave progression with constant
dispersion. I will post the results when I have them tidy.
